About Eagleview Middle School

Set in COLORADO SPRINGS, Colorado, Eagleview Middle School is a substantial middle school, operated by Academy School District No. 20 in the county of El Paso an. It enrolls 905 students across grades 6 through 8. Enrollment runs roughly 96% larger than the state mean of about 462.

Within Academy School District No. 20 in the county of El Paso an, which oversees 39 schools and 25,607 students, Eagleview Middle School is one campus in the system.

In terms of who attends, Eagleview Middle School records that 69% of the student body identifies as White; the rest looks like 17% Hispanic, 9% multiracial, 3% Black. Compared to El Paso County overall, the school's racial mix sits in roughly the same range.

Looking at school resources, Staff filings list 54 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 16.9:1 students per teacher. That figure is higher than the state norm's 15.9:1 average. Roughly 19% of students at Eagleview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. That share is lower than El Paso County's rate of about 42%.

With demographic context factored in, Eagleview Middle School sits in the middle band of the BeatsExpectations distribution. Schools with this campus's student mix typically land near 55.1%; this one delivers 56.5%.

Across the wider county, ACS estimates for El Paso County put the typical household earns roughly $90,363 per year, about 42%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and the poverty rate sits near 6%. Eagleview Middle School is one of 245 public schools in El Paso County (combined enrollment of about 114,356 students).

Nearest neighbor: Foothills Elementary School, around 0.7 miles off.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. Among the 8 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), Eagleview Middle School ranks 5th on composite proficiency, ahead of the local average of 50.2%.

The campus sits in a high-density setting.

Five-year trend.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at Eagleview Middle School has fell 6%, going from 962 students in 2018 to 905 in 2025.
